AdelaiDet 项目常见问题解决方案
1. 项目基础介绍和主要编程语言
AdelaiDet 是一个开源的工具箱,用于多种实例级检测和识别任务。它基于 Detectron2 构建而成,实现了包括 FCOS、BlendMask、MEInst、ABCNet、CondInst 等多种算法。该项目主要用于计算机视觉领域,尤其适用于目标检测和实例分割任务。主要的编程语言是 Python。
2. 新手常见问题及解决步骤
问题一:项目依赖项安装困难
问题描述: 新手在尝试安装项目所需的依赖项时遇到困难。
解决步骤:
- 确保你的系统中已安装了 Python 3.x 版本。
- 使用
pip
安装基本依赖:pip install -r requirements.txt
- 如果遇到某个特定的包安装失败,尝试使用
pip install 包名
单独安装该包。 - 如果安装过程中出现编译错误,确保系统中已安装了相应的编译器和依赖库。
问题二:运行示例代码时出现错误
问题描述: 初学者在尝试运行示例代码时遇到错误。
解决步骤:
- 确认示例代码是否与你的环境相匹配。
- 检查代码中的路径设置是否正确,例如数据集路径、模型权重路径等。
- 如果错误是关于缺少某个文件或目录,确保你已经正确下载了所需文件,并放置在正确的位置。
- 查看项目的 README 文件,确保你按照项目指南正确操作。
问题三:项目文档难以理解
问题描述: 新手在阅读和理解项目文档时感到困难。
解决步骤:
- 从文档的开始部分阅读,通常项目的 README 文件会有详细的介绍和使用指南。
- 如果文档中包含术语或概念你不理解,可以搜索相关资料或加入项目社区进行咨询。
- 逐步实践文档中的示例,通过动手操作来加深理解。
- 如果文档中有链接到外部资源的部分,可以查阅这些资源以获取更深入的信息。
通过以上步骤,新手可以更顺利地开始使用 AdelaiDet 项目,并解决在入门阶段可能遇到的问题。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考